''Krananda'' is a genus of moths in the family Geometridae described by Frederic Moore in 1868. Species *'' Krananda diversa'' Warren, 1894 *'' Krananda extranotata'' Prout, 1926 *'' Krananda latimarginaria'' Leech, 1891 *'' Krananda lucidaria'' Leech, 1897 *'' Krananda nepalensis'' Yazaki, 1992 *'' Krananda oliveomarginata'' C. ''Krananda lucidaria'' is a geometer moth in the subfamily Ennominae Species description, first described by John Henry Leech in 1897. It is found in Western China, Western and Southern China, Northern Thailand, Peninsular Malaysia, Sumatra, and Borneo in lower montane forests. References External links
